Sotorasib Activity in Subjects With Advanced Solid Tumors With KRAS p.G12C Mutation (CodeBreak 101)

What it studies

Conditions

  • Advanced Solid Tumors
  • Kirsten Rat Sarcoma (KRAS) pG12C Mutation

Interventions

  • Drug: Sotorasib
  • Drug: Trametinib
  • Drug: RMC-4630
  • Drug: Afatinib
  • Drug: Pembrolizumab
  • Drug: Panitumumab
  • Drug: Carboplatin, pemetrexed, docetaxel, paclitaxel
  • Drug: Atezolizumab
  • Drug: Palbociclib
  • Drug: MVASI® (bevacizumab-awwb)
  • Drug: TNO155
  • Drug: IV Chemotherapy (Regimen 1)
  • Drug: IV Chemotherapy (Regimen 2)
  • Drug: BI 1701963
  • Drug: AMG 404
  • Drug: Everolimus

Primary outcomes

what the primary-completion date above is the date OF
Number of Participants with Dose Limiting Toxicities (DLTs)
measured 12 Months
Number of Participants with Treatment-emergent Adverse Events (TEAEs)
measured 12 Months
Number of Participants with Treatment-related Adverse Events
measured 12 Months
Number of Participants with Clinically Significant Changes in Vital Signs
measured 12 Months
Number of Participants with Clinically Significant Changes in ECG Measurements
measured 12 Months
Number of Participants with Clinically Significant Changes in Laboratory Test Values
measured 12 Months
